Movies filmed in Star Ferry Pier, Tsim Sha Tsui, Kowloon, Hong Kong, China
There are 1 movies that were filmed in Star Ferry Pier, Tsim Sha Tsui, Kowloon, Hong Kong, China.
City: Tsim Sha Tsui
Country: Hong Kong